I currently drive a Saxo VTR, but I am looking to possibly sell it and replace it with an Ibiza 8v 114bhp model.
I'm a bit of an Ice bloke, at the moment in my Sax i have:
Panasonic CD head unit
Rockford front comps Powered by a rockford 150s
Rockford rear 6x9's
Dual Rockford 10" powered by a Rockford 150s @ 2 ohm stable.

I was looking at some Ibiza's, and it look like there is a standard DIN place for the headunit, it looks like the head unit is, part of the dash board. What do you do when you want to put a new Head Unit in??

Welcome matey. Nice choice in car if you do get the very torquey 8v. Dont worry about fitted a "normal" sized headunit. One will fit in replaceing the old HU no problem- direct replacement. Its the MK3 SEATS (ibiza and cordoba) that are trouble with HU fitting, but in your case (MK2 Ibiza) its fine. I like my ICE too!:D
